Output 76dca40c171871157c7f7db632ec2bb5d87c67989167b74a734d9e01010211dd:24

value
1624926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e123c653deae74fd40e32eaccb1b84fb9dba7aae OP_EQUALVERIFY OP_CHECKSIG
address
1MXRtqJTZZzjRKtX315xfPsBauqG4ae5Ew
transaction
76dca40c171871157c7f7db632ec2bb5d87c67989167b74a734d9e01010211dd
spent
true